Brandon Jones, DMD, CAGS
Dr. Brandon Jones received his Doctor of Dental Medicine degree from Case School of Dental Medicine in 2005 and practiced general dentistry for one year in Ohio while at the same time completing his pediatric dentistry specialty training at Rainbow Babies and Children’s Hospital in 2007. In 2009, Dr. Jones achieved Board Certification by the American Board of Pediatric Dentistry. His interest in providing comprehensive dental and orthodontic care for his patients led him to further his education.
Dr. Jones completed his orthodontic specialty training at Jacksonville University School of Orthodontics in 2015, achieving board certification in orthodontics in 2016. Dr. Jones is one of only a handful of dual-trained and dual board-certified pediatric dentists/orthodontists in the country. He is also a member of the Craniofacial Foundation of Utah Cleft Team that cares for and treats children with craniofacial abnormalities such as cleft lip and palate. He maintains memberships with the American Academy of Pediatric Dentistry, the American Association of Orthodontists, the American Dental Association, the Utah Dental Association, the Utah Pediatric Dental Association, and the Utah Association of Orthodontists.
